11 hours ago, Jay Magic said:

 

18/51 isn't much to write home about. He's probably more reliable of a shooter than iwundu because he's not afraid to shoot them but he's 31% for his career and, while he shot 38% in college, he had fewer attempts in 4 seasons than okeke did last year. 

But he takes a lot per game and that's something. So it's not like iwundu where he's always 0-1, 1-2, 0-2 in his games. Clark barely played this year and has 6 4+ three point attempt games. Iwundu only has 2 4 three point attempt games in his career. 

 

Basically I'm saying he's a small sample size guy and I'm not sure if he's going to be a 31% three point shooter or a 37% three point shooter but we should feel better about him shooting than iwundu given his confidence in his shot.
